ZIP code 99134 is located in Harrington, Washington, within Lincoln County. With a population of 608, this is a sparsely populated ZIP code with a mature community — the median age is 46.6 years. Economically, 99134 is a lower-income ZIP code: the median household income of $39,848 is below the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 99134 represents a mid-range housing market. The median home value of $266,400 is near the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$998 per month in median rent. Homeownership is strong here — 76.4% of occupied units are owner-occupied, suggesting an established, stable residential community. Median home values have increased by 169% since 2019.
The population of 99134 is primarily White (77.63%). Residents are well-educated — 46.6%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is above the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 16.1%. Household income has grown by 11%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 99134 stands at 4.0%, which is below the national average. About 13% of workers are remote.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 65%.
Overall, ZIP code 99134 in Harrington, WA is characterized as lower-income, well-educated, a mature community, and predominantly owner-occupied.
